Early Life and Child Star Days

Britney Jean Spears developed an interest in singing and performing at a very young age. She got to showcase her talents on a popular television show called Star Search in 1992. Soon she tried and got selected for The All-New Mickey Mouse Club on Disney Channel, when she was 11. This show also had other future megastars such as Justin Timberlake, Keri Russell and Christina Aguilera. After this show got cancelled in 1995, Spears started working on her solo career and got signed on to her first record label, Jive Records.

Becoming a Pop Superstar

Britney Spears released her first single, “....Baby One More Time” in September 1998. By the end of January 1999, the song had topped the pop charts. It hit No.1 on the Billboard 200 and sold more than 25 million copies all over the world. At the Billboard Awards in 1999, Spears got four awards, including one for the Female Artist of the Year. Her super successful song along with its video made her the leader of the teen pop wave, led by Christina Aguilera and Jessica Simpson.

More success followed with the release of her second studio album, Oops!...I Did It Again in 2000. The album topped charts instantly and sold more than a million copies within the first week. This meteoric rise to super stardom made Spears a household name all across the US and beyond.

In the Spotlight

Spears’s life started to attract more scrutiny as her fame grew. Rumors started circulating that she was dating Justin Timberlake, who was a part of the hit boy band NSYNC at the time. As her public image began to change, she received stronger criticism from parents of children who were her followers. She made headlines for her performance at the 2001 MTV Video Music Awards for performing with a 7-foot python around her neck in a skimpy costume. She again made headlines on the same awards show in 2003, when she and Christina Aguilera shared a kiss with pop queen, Madonna.

In addition to her performances, her marriages also received a lot of media attention. In her rebellious state, she married her childhood friend, Jason Alexander in Las Vegas and annulled the wedding two days later. After that, she married the backup dancer, Kevin Federline, whose girlfriend at the time was pregnant with his second child. This marriage, her subsequent pregnancy and motherhood, all became matters of national debate.

Spears’s Continued Successes

Even though she was having quite a few troubles in her personal life, Spears continued making chart-topping hits. Her fourth album, In the Zone, released in 2001 had the single “Toxic”, which got Britney her first Grammy Award for the Best Dance Record. Her next album, Blackout, received a positive response as well, reaching the second slot on the Billboard charts.

Her comeback album in the true sense of the word, however, was 2008’s Circus. This album rose to the top of the charts thanks to the chart topping single, “Womanizer”.

Recent Work

The pop princess proved that she could overcome troubles in her personal and professional life and still make amazing music – as she released another album, Femme Fatale, in 2011. With hits such as “Till the World Ends” and “I Wanna Go”, Spears continued to dominate the charts. Her most recent album, Glory, was released in 2016, which was followed by an international tour that saw her perform in the Philippines, Thailand, Taiwan, Hong Kong and Israel as part of her residency with Caesars Entertainment.

Awards and Accolades

The Princess of Pop has achieved enviable heights of success in her career. Her work has gotten her numerous awards, including a Grammy Award, seven Billboard Music Awards and six MTV Video Music Awards. Spears has also gotten a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ame. She was ranked by Billboard as the 8th overall Artist of the Decade in 2009. According to the RIAA, Spears is the 8th highest selling female artist in the US. She was ranked by VH1 as one of the “100 Greatest Women in Music” in 2012. Forbes Magazine ranked her as the highest paid female musician in 2012, with earnings close to $58 million.
